Understanding the Basics of Natural Fragrance Extraction
Before we get into the nitty-gritty, let’s start from square one. Fragrance extraction is all about capturing the volatile compounds—the ones responsible for those fragrant notes from plants and flowers. These volatile oils or essences are naturally found in various parts of the plant, like petals, leaves, roots, or peel. The goal is to extract these without altering or destroying their natural characteristics.
The primary goal? Retain that pure essence, that unadulterated aromatic profile. Imagine trying to trap lightning in a bottle—it’s just as challenging and exhilarating. Each method employed has its own quirks, best used for specific types of plant material or aromatic profiles. Not all flowers, for instance, can withstand the same processes. Essential Oil Extraction: A Complete Overview
1. Steam Distillation
Widely popular and probably the most traditional method, steam distillation is often the go-to for extracting essential oils from leaves and flowers. Sound fancy? It’s honestly pretty fascinating. It involves passing steam through the plant material to vaporize the volatile compounds. These are then collected and condensed back into liquid form. Boom—liveliest lavender essence ready to go!
*Why use it?* Steam distillation is effective for vast volumes, especially for woody and tough sources like roots or tree bark. But here’s a heads-up: delicate blossoms might face challenges here, as higher temperatures or prolonged exposure could impact the fragrance quality.
2. Cold Pressing
Ever noticed the zestiness in citrus oils? Cold pressing is their best friend. This method physically squeezes and crushes the citrus fruit peels, releasing the aroma-packed oils.
*What’s great about it?* No heat means no stress for the natural aroma, keeping it fresh and vibrant. Next time you peel an orange, remember—all that zest is pure aromatic joy ready to burst.

3. Solvent Extraction
Let’s chat solvent extraction. It’s a bit more technical, involving the use of solvents like hexane to dissolve and capture aromatic compounds. Once the fragrant mixture is separated from the plant matter, the solvent is removed, leaving behind a concentrated form of goodness.
*Why bother?* This method comes to the rescue when dealing with hard-to-extract aromas. It’s ideal for capturing those delicate floral notes that shy away from heat.
4. CO2 Extraction
Supercritical CO2 extraction? Now there’s a tongue-twister worth learning. Here, carbon dioxide becomes your aromatic superhero, fluctuating between liquid and gas states to efficiently pull out oils without leaving solvent residue.
*Pros?* Absolutely! It manages to extract a full spectrum of compounds, retaining the plant’s natural scent profile better than any related process from our bag of tricks.
Creating Absolutes: A Treat for Fragile Blossoms
Solvent and Enfleurage Extraction
When steam distillation feels like a sledgehammer cracking a walnut, delicate scent profiles like jasmine or tuberose require gentle coaxing. Enter absolutes—a refined version of extraction that’s all about pampering these delicate darlings.
*Enfleurage*, though less common today, is essentially a historic transaction of hand-holding. Fresh flowers are laid on a layer of fat, painstakingly transferring their scent over time. Nowadays, many find this method labor-intensive but it’s an old-world art.
What’s more used today is solvent extraction, where blooms undergo a similar melding process but get treated to a solvent bath. This method effectively captures ultra-fine notes without heat—perfect for smaller-batch luxuriance.
Quick Run at Other Notable Methods
Maceration
Think of maceration as infusion’s artisan cousin. Plant materials are soaked, then warmed in oil to dissolve out their fragrant contents. A heck of a hug from mother nature’s pantry. It’s fairly basic but thrives on simplicity.
Hydrodistillation

Savor a nod to tradition with hydrodistillation, a cousin of steam processing. It requires submerging plants in water, not steam, making temps a bit gentler, minimizing destructive potential.
Vacuum Distillation
A fresh face on the scene, vacuum distillation adjusts pressure rather than temperature to extract highly volatile compounds with minimal impact. Always a nimble approach to capture nuance with precision.

A Simple Project to Test the Waters
Start with macerating lavender oil—a soothing trial enriched by aromas equally calming in process:
**You’ll Need:**
- Fresh or dried lavender blooms
- Carrier oil (think jojoba or almond oil)
- A clear glass jar
**Simple Steps:**
- Add approximately 1 cup of lavender and fill with your oil of choice, ensuring blooms are well-covered.
- Tightly seal jar and place out of direct sunlight, allowing 3-4 weeks. You’ll gently swirl or turn your jar occasionally.
- Strain after desirable strength, storing extracted oil in cool, dark storage.
